Just FYI, you'll have to drive, take a cab. or take a bus somewhere and change to the other hotels bus.
We always find the restaurants (Chef Mickey's, the Wave, the Contemporary) at the Contemporary convenient because you take a bus to the Magic Kingdom and then walk over.

I did realize for Boatwrights, you could bus to Downtown Disney/Disney Springs and then take the boat, but it's still going to be a good bit of time.

Like I said, we've done it (from both Sports and Pop) and it's not horrible, but it is time consuming to use Disney transportation to do it. So it may be a good time to try uber. Also, consider the restaurants at Downtown Disney/Disney Springs. But there are no hotel sitdowns that will not require transportation and a transfer of some sort.

Some answers:
- Buses can be dedicated or shared depending on the time of day. During busier times of day, like morning as parks open, the buses can be dedicated.
- There should be a bus servicing ESPN Wide World of Sports
- For Winter Summerland mini golf, you can take the bus for Blizzard Beach (which is a really quick ride as well from All-Stars)
- Yes, the Game Stop Arcade is still there
